First things first:

I 'm a semi professional musician for decades,and I own an 1991 American

fender stratocaster (non export model),a Mexican made fender telecaster,and a Japanese made squire stratocaster (upgrated with fender coils sss configuration), I 'm also a sound engineer...

Now, I 've just got the guitar,and here's my opinion:

Finnish is excellent!!!

Absolutely perfect fretwork, no sharp frets or even a little disturbing!!!

The neck is very easy,just a little flat for my taste (I 'm used to 7,25 and 9,5 necks),but it is not a problem.

The guitar came very nicely intonated,and low on action (I had to correct only the G string a bit) otherwise totally playable out of the box (I can't believe that somebody took the trouble to set the guitar up before shipping)

Hardware:

beyond my expectations (I was expecting that I 'll have to change the tuners - in fact there 's no need for that).

Only the switch feels a little on the "El cheapo" side,but we will see...

The rosewell pups are more than o.k.,I like them very much (I just had to back up a little on the tone,when using the bridge position)

The sound: It's a Telecaster,and sounds like one!!!

Overall:

This is a great guitar!!!

Not "great for the price" great guitar!!!

For the price is a steal!!!

Now,can this guitar compare with my American fender No,but there's a price gap of €€€€ between them,but she can hold her own against my other guitars.

This is a guitar,that punches well above her price !!!
